Output 12d0366e7adfdc99a9edf4b204e60358d3e6cab9a6a94002ce50400848a45a3a:66

value
1384776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6de611e3013f7e316d70f6b39def4b4e4d948b2d OP_EQUALVERIFY OP_CHECKSIG
address
1B26GSmjnNU4XMDzQb7Tru3wdbCvStLBDD
transaction
12d0366e7adfdc99a9edf4b204e60358d3e6cab9a6a94002ce50400848a45a3a
spent
true